- Abstract
As the OTN (Optical Transport Network) and SDH (Synchronous Digital Hierarchy) network lack the uniform monitoring system to monitor the ever-growing business, this article has presented that use existing TMS to monitor provincial levels transmission network's double plane. While inspected and commanded by the TMS, dispatchers can discover in time and handle the communication failure. The fault effect is reduced to a minimum, the ratio of the equipment and service assurance has greatly increased in safe operation.
